Juice WRLD: Into the Abyss (2021) is a glimpse into his final months. Both his prodigious talent and troubling substance dependency were on display. The sixth and final part of the HBO Max documentary series Music Box.

In 2023, we reviewed the 2020 film version of the Broadway production of Hamilton. Lin-Manuel Miranda's revolutionary approach to edutainment delivered - for Gen X old heads and young folks alike!

Idlewild (2006) is a story about friendship, dreams, and survival —all set to an OutKast soundtrack in a glittering, dangerous Jazz Age world. But most people missed out on it!

What is Hip Hop Movie Club about and what kind of topics does it cover?

This podcast features insightful discussions centered around hip hop films and their cultural significance. The hosts analyze various movies, exploring connections between hip hop culture, politics, humor, and social issues. Unique insights range from critiques of specific films to broader discussions about their impact on the hip hop community and audiences at large. Themes of nostalgia, cultural commentary, and personal anecdotes enrich the conversations, making each episode engaging for both film enthusiasts and hip hop aficionados.
